## Handover: Furrowlink Telemetry Gateway

Handing this one over before I move to the irrigation team. Furrowlink ingests telemetry from tractors and grain dryers in the Medlow trial fleet — MQTT in, batched writes out. Two gotchas: the dryers send timestamps in local time (there's a shim, don't remove it), and the gateway will happily OOM if you raise the batch size without bumping memory. Everything else is boring in a good way. It currently runs with the following configuration, which you should copy to any new environment.

config for yahof-tajop:
zorath:
  pin: 7493
  metrics_host: metrics.zorath.tolvaqsys.internal
  tenant: praiel
  seal: seal_fd9cd4f1

For anyone new to the Lumenpath app: deep-link routing goes through RouteLattice before any screen is mounted, so changes here affect every entry point. This change adds a fallback resolver for malformed paths, which is correct, but please make sure the retry window and cache TTL stay in sync with the splash-screen timeout, otherwise users see a blank frame on cold starts. We've tuned these on mid-tier test devices in the Ferndale lab. The current constants are listed below.

constants for hawif-hawip:
RATE_LIMITS = {
    "gileth": 347,
    "rusdor": 693,
}

## Search relevance tuning for Quillstack catalog

Quick one before the sync: I've been poking at why "blue mug" surfaces garden hoses on Quillstack. Turns out our field boosts were basically inherited from the old Lanternby index and never revisited. This PR rebalances title vs. description weight, adds a mild recency decay, and caps the synonym expansion that was flooding results. Offline eval on the Harrowfield query set shows nDCG up ~4%. The constants we landed on are below.

tuning table, kawep-tawif:
CAPS = {
    "olidor": 80,
    "belion": 7,
    "quenys": 225,
    "druox": 839,
    "fraath": 482,
}